Hull fear Snodgrass out FOUR MONTHS

Hull City midfielder Robert Snodgrass is facing four months out with a knee injury.

The Daily Star says Hull fear their £8m buy from relegated Norwich could be out until Christmas after picking-up the injury in last Saturday's 1-0 opening day of the season win at newly-promoted QPR.

Scotland international Snodgrass, 26, was just 40 minutes into his Premier League debut for the Tigers when he tumbled awkwardly before leaving Loftus Road with his leg in a brace and on crutches.

Scans have revealed the midfielder has suffered a dislocated kneecap.
